Teamwork is essential in security operations primarily because it enhances the ability to manage incidents effectively and ensures that security personnel can support one another in various situations. Security is often a high-stakes environment where timely responses and coordinated efforts are critical. When security personnel work as a cohesive unit, they can leverage their diverse skills and perspectives to assess and respond to incidents more efficiently.

For example, if an incident occurs, multiple guards can coordinate their actions, such as securing the area, contacting law enforcement, or providing first aid. Teamwork fosters communication and trust, enabling guards to share vital information quickly and adapt to changing situations. This collaborative approach not only enhances the safety of guards and the locations they protect but also improves overall effectiveness in mitigating threats and ensuring a secure environment.
